I was discharged from the CSU yesterday, and I do not recommend coming here if you are truly having a mental health crisis. The ER at Palomar sent me here following voluntarily checking in due to a suicide plan. After 13hrs in the ER, which is a different story, I was brought here at 11pm, checked in, and told to go to sleep. They offer you a chair to sleep in, which was very uncomfortable, but at least they offer a place to sleep.After waking up, I saw an NP, who asked a few questions, such as how I slept, and what brought me in. I was in tears the whole time we spoke, and she said she’d come talk to me a little later. After two hours, she came back, we spoke again, again I was in tears, and even though I told her I wasn’t sure if I was ready to go home, she discharged me a few hours later.Before leaving, a tech made me an appointment with a “psychiatrist” at Vista Community Clinic for the next day, which is today. I googled him just now, before my appointment, and he actually made me an appointment with a urology specialist. I need my medications adjusted, I do not need a urologist.I didn’t get to talk to a therapist, no one helped me to find a therapist, no one did anything actually. You sit in a chair all day and watch tv. This is also supposed to be a low acuity unit, but there was a woman there who came from jail whom we all got to see try to breakout, have an attack, and they called security and then sedated her. Then we watched a young man with a mental disability do the same, start banging his head on the wall, and then they sedated him.This place is a waste of your money, of the county’s money, and insurances money. A real waste of time when you are in a crisis and need help. Especially in the state the world is in right now, Palomar needs to do better.
